Hello all.

1) I've improved jMemorize.spec [1] according to java guidelines, so it
can be included to Factory. I've question about it: please explain what
permissions should jar files have: 0755 or 0644?

2) I've built XLogo from source codes [2]. I've question about signing
jar files: is it possible to sign jar in BuildService? For now signing
is disabled (correspondent lines removed from build.xml), so final
xlogo.jar is not suitable for using in Java Web Start in websites, so
it's only for local use.

3) I've asked GeoGebra developers about migrating to BuildService for
providing rpm, but GeoGebra has build-in feature to export the
construction as a webpage. This export includes the GeoGebra applet
which should be signed and GeoGebra developers are trying to avoid
appearing unsigned jars on the web. Is it possible to resolve this
problem?
